The Science of Cooking Potatoes
Before we dive into the specific temperature ranges, it’s essential to understand the science behind cooking potatoes. Potatoes are composed of starch, water, and various compounds that affect their texture and cooking behavior. When heated, the starches in potatoes break down, and the cell walls rupture, leading to the transformation of raw potatoes into a tender, palatable dish.
The cooking process involves the Maillard reaction, a chemical reaction between amino acids and reducing sugars that occurs when food is exposed to heat, resulting in the formation of new flavor compounds and browning. The Maillard reaction is responsible for the appealing aroma, color, and flavor of cooked potatoes.

Oven Roasting: The Perfect Temperature for Crispy Potatoes
Oven roasting is a popular method for cooking potatoes, as it allows for even heating and caramelization. To achieve crispy, golden-brown potatoes, the ideal oven temperature is between 220°C (425°F) and 230°C (446°F).
At this temperature range, the starches in the potatoes will gelatinize, and the Maillard reaction will occur, resulting in a crispy exterior and fluffy interior. Be sure to preheat the oven to the desired temperature, and cook the potatoes for 20-30 minutes, or until they reach your desired level of crispiness.
Tips for Achieving Perfectly Roasted Potatoes
To take your oven-roasted potatoes to the next level, follow these tips:
- Choose the right potato variety: High-starch potatoes like Russet or Idaho work best for roasting, as they yield a crispy outside and fluffy inside.
- Par-cook the potatoes: Briefly blanching the potatoes in boiling water or steaming them can help remove excess moisture, ensuring a crisper exterior.
Boiling and Steaming: Gentle Heat for Delicate Potatoes
Boiling and steaming are cooking methods that use gentle heat to cook potatoes, preserving their delicate flavor and texture. The ideal temperature for boiling potatoes is between 95°C (203°F) and 100°C (212°F), while steaming requires a slightly lower temperature, ranging from 85°C (185°F) to 95°C (203°F).
At these temperatures, the starches in the potatoes will slowly break down, resulting in a tender, slightly firm texture. Be sure to monitor the cooking time, as overcooking can lead to mushy or unappetizing potatoes.

Grilling and Pan-Frying: High Heat for Crispiness
Grilling and pan-frying are high-heat cooking methods that can produce crispy, golden-brown potatoes. The ideal temperature for grilling potatoes is between 200°C (392°F) and 230°C (446°F), while pan-frying requires a slightly lower temperature, ranging from 180°C (356°F) to 200°C (392°F).
At these temperatures, the starches in the potatoes will rapidly break down, producing a crispy exterior and a fluffy interior. Be sure to cook the potatoes in small batches, as overcrowding can lead to steam buildup and a lack of crispiness.
Tips for Achieving Perfectly Grilled or Pan-Fried Potatoes
To achieve crispy, grilled, or pan-fried potatoes, follow these tips:
- Choose the right potato variety: Waxy potatoes like Yukon Gold or red potatoes work best for grilling or pan-frying, as they hold their shape and provide a crispy texture.
- Pre-cook the potatoes: Briefly boiling or blanching the potatoes can help remove excess moisture, ensuring a crisper exterior.

How do I determine if my potatoes are cooked?
There are several ways to determine if your potatoes are cooked. One method is to insert a fork or knife into the potato; if it slides in easily, it’s cooked through. Another method is to check the internal temperature of the potato, which should reach 190°F (88°C) to 200°F (93°C) for starchy potatoes and 180°F (82°C) to 190°F (88°C) for waxy potatoes.
You can also check for doneness by cutting into the potato; if it’s cooked, it should be tender and fluffy on the inside. If you’re still unsure, you can always cook the potatoes for a few more minutes and check again.
Can I cook potatoes in a slow cooker?
Yes, you can cook potatoes in a slow cooker! In fact, slow cooking is a great way to cook potatoes, especially if you’re short on time or want to prepare them in advance. Simply wash and peel the potatoes, add them to the slow cooker with some liquid and seasonings, and cook on low for 6-8 hours or high for 3-4 hours.
The advantage of slow cooking potatoes is that it allows for gentle heat penetration and can help to break down the starches evenly. Additionally, slow cooking can help to preserve the nutrients and texture of the potatoes. Just be sure to check on the potatoes periodically to avoid overcooking.
